So once I commented that this story gives off a western vibe and one of the minor reason I can pinpoint is that the characters often mention « God », and it’s like something important to their life (the mc saying that she is betraying God, etc). Usually, in East-Asian comics (manga, manhwa, etc) that has an European-like setting, religion is practically non existent which is not really socially/ historically accurate. You might think that since they often have a fantasy setting (it’s another world), it doesn’t matter, but not really. Traditional systems (with royalty, nobles titles, importance of bloodlines, privileges according to birth, etc) necessarly rely on religions or superstitions (the latters give the system a justification too). Hence, traditional governments in a world where spiritual believes are little to no existent can’t work (in fiction too). Though I’m not criticizing the stories that have this inconsistency when their first purpose is entertainment.
Making this manhwa’s characters religious (to some extent, since the brother is ironically the least religious lol) is a nice touch because people in the past were really like that. They didn’t have their own moral compass, but a religious moral. So it’s quite realistic (▰˘◡˘▰)
